Criteria for Choosing a Homestay That Suits Your Needs

Notes when choosing homestay

Not all homestays are the same, and not all are suitable for everyone. Before booking, you should clearly define your needs and consider the following important factors:

Convenient Location

One of the first things to consider is location. If you want easy access to attractions, restaurants, cafes, or the city center, choose a homestay near that area. If you need a quiet place to rest, prioritize places in residential areas or the suburbs – as long as it is easy to call a taxi or rent a vehicle.

Quiet, Clean Space

The comfort of your stay depends a lot on the surrounding living environment. Choose homestays that have clean, tidy, and quiet spaces. If you are traveling with your family or need to work remotely, privacy and orderliness are even more important. Before booking, you should carefully look at the actual photos and read reviews from previous guests to get a more accurate overview.

Budget-Friendly Prices

Price is a factor that cannot be ignored. Each homestay will have different prices depending on the location, facilities and time of booking. Plan your finances clearly and compare many options before deciding. Some places have weekly, group or low season discounts – don’t be afraid to ask to avoid unexpected costs.

Check Information Before Booking

A homestay may look great in photos, but the reality can be very different if you do not check the relevant information carefully. This is one of the most important things to consider when choosing a homestay to help you avoid the situation of “losing money and getting nothing in return”.

Read Previous Customer Reviews Carefully

The reviews from previous guests are a valuable source of information for you to evaluate the quality of the homestay. Pay attention to comments about cleanliness, amenities, service attitude and real photos. If there are too many negative reviews or unclear information, you should consider carefully before deciding to book a room.

Contact in Advance to Verify Services and Check-In Times

Before confirming your booking, you should contact the homestay owner to verify important information such as: is there wifi, is there parking, are check-in and check-out times flexible, etc. Some small homestays do not have a continuously operating reception desk, so agreeing on a check-in time will help avoid misunderstandings and inconveniences.

Cancellation and Refund Policy

No one wants to have to cancel a trip, but sometimes unexpected situations happen. So don’t forget to read the cancellation and refund policy carefully. You should prioritize homestays with flexible and clear policies, so that you can change or cancel your reservation within a reasonable time without incurring too much cost.

Experience Homestay to the Fullest

Homestay is not only a place to sleep but also a place for you to enjoy new things, different from the usual resort style. To make the trip truly memorable, you should note a few things during your stay.

Respect Homestay Rules and Environment

Since homestays are often located in residential areas or are run by families themselves, maintaining order and general hygiene is essential. Behave in a civilized manner, do not make noise, do not invade other people's private space and comply with the rules set by the host. This not only shows respect but also helps you receive a warmer welcome.

Exchange and Learn Local Culture

An interesting point of homestay is that you can directly interact with local people, understand more about the lifestyle, cuisine and culture of the region. If you have the opportunity, chat with the host, participate in community activities or simply ask them about good restaurants, little-known places. This is a way for you to "travel deeper" instead of just passing through the place.

Share Your Honest Review After Your Trip

Finally, after you leave, take a few minutes to leave a review of your homestay experience. An honest review, both positive and negative, will help others make better decisions, and is a way to show your appreciation to your host if you had a positive experience.
